Half summer garden in Ryosokuin. Their Shoin Zentei Garden is quite small. Nevertheless I love to visit their garden every year. It’s too early to see the Hangesho leaves turn from green to white. Mosses in the garden need rain to grow up, too. There are many travelers in Kyoto. I think they did overdo to rush around temple to temple and or shrine to shrine. When they see less shrine or temples, they enjoy and discover more:D
